    Supporting Healthy Eyes: Vital Nutrients

    Maintaining optimal vision is crucial for our overall well-being. While regular eye exams are essential, ensuring we incorporate the right nutrients can significantly impact eye health. A nutritious diet rich in certain vitamins and minerals can reduce the risk of age-related macular degeneration, cataracts, and other vision problems.

    • Lutein: These powerful antioxidants, found abundantly in leafy green vegetables like spinach and kale, absorb harmful blue light, protecting your eyes from damage.
    • Retinol: Crucial for night vision and overall eye health, vitamin A can be obtained from foods like carrots, sweet potatoes, and liver.
    • Vitamin C: This vitamin acts as a potent antioxidant, guarding your eyes from free radical damage. Citrus fruits, berries, and bell peppers are excellent sources.
    • Omega-3 Fatty Acids: Found in fatty fish like salmon, tuna, and mackerel, these healthy fats can boost retinal health and reduce the risk of dry eye syndrome.

    Incorporating these essential nutrients into your daily diet can be a simple yet effective way to strengthen your vision and maintain good eye health for years to come.
